Authority to restore J&K’s statehood lies with PM Modi, HM Shah: CM Omar

Anantnag : Chief Minister Omar Abdullah on Monday said that the authority to restore Jammu and Kashmir’s statehood lies exclusively with Prime Minister Narendra Modi and the Union Home Minister Amit Shah and they will take call at an appropriate time.
Talking to reporters at Halmula CM Omar said, “The authority to restore statehood rests with the Prime Minister and the Union Home Minister. They will take the decision whenever they deem appropriate, and that is why our protest was held in Delhi,”
He said the opposition in Jammu and Kashmir has no role in the decision-making process, adding that this was the reason the National Conference chose to hold its protest in the National Capital instead of targeting the Leader of the Opposition (LoP) in the Assembly.
Responding to remarks made by LoP Sunil Sharma in the Assembly, CM Omar said statehood would eventually be restored and maintained that the decision would come directly from the country’s top leadership.
He added that the party would continue its campaign until Jammu and Kashmir regains full statehood.
The Chief Minister also criticised the People’s Democratic Party (PDP) over the recent controversy involving party president Mehbooba Mufti, saying, “She should tender an apology instead of attempting to shift the focus.”
He said anyone can commit mistakes, but leaders should have the courage to acknowledge and correct them.
CM Omar alleged that the PDP initially attempted to dismiss the issue by claiming that the controversial content was generated through artificial intelligence, but later resorted to attacking the National Conference instead of offering an explanation.
He said either Mehbooba Mufti herself or PDP leader Waheed Para should apologise if the former chose not to do so.
The Chief Minister said that although Mehbooba Mufti had been invited to join the National Conference’s protest in Delhi over the statehood issue, she chose not to participate. He claimed that had she joined the protest in support of the restoration of statehood, the controversy surrounding her remarks could have been avoided.
Commenting on the proposed Vande Mataram Bill, CM Omar said the legislation would be debated in the Assembly before any decision is taken.
He observed that Vande Mataram already enjoys a respected place in the country and said the House would discuss the provisions of the proposed legislation before it is considered for implementation.
CM Omar said the democratic process would determine the fate of the Bill after discussion in the legislature
